I am reffering to https://halny.com/portfolio/hl-gsfp/ module it runs on Lantiq Falcon EASY98035ET SoC. As I stated many times previously. The issue that I have is UART pins are connected to TX_FAULT and LOS pins on SFP. So periodically I encounter link loss. I am looking for a way to disable those two GPIO pins loosing uart access anyway done in a stupid way against GPON specification.
Additionally TX_FAULT and LOS are signal inverted. But this has been worked around by kernel developer RMK. Another issue worked around is EEPROM of that module doesnt advertize 2,5GBps.
I hope this give you a good overview of what I am trying to fix.

Regarding your inquiry about the Connected Home Division (CHD), please be informed that it was sold to MaxLinear, with the announcement made on April 6, 2020. The divestiture officially closed in Q3 of 2020.
As a result, ICS (Intel Communication Systems) has never supported Connected Home Division products directly. For any assistance or inquiries regarding Connected Home Division products, we kindly request that you reach out to MaxLinear, as they are now the authorized provider of support for those products.
